Whenever i decide to purchase a fragrance, i check from

1. fragrancex.com
2. dollars and scents at lucky plaza
3. jasina
4. les parfum

as either 1 of these 4 is likely to be the cheapest for a particular perfume.

and i know overseas singaporeans do purchase from fragrancenet.com



fragrancex.com is good for its free shipping to singapore when you spend above USD69. months ago they lifted this minimum expense and i bought nautica voyage 100ml for SGD29, though it seems to be USD20 now which is cheaper than before.

if you check viva la juicy (something popular among ladies in singapore), the prices are great too.

on the other hand this site isn't that great for brands like chanel/dior/guerlain.

I would say that this is a good site and sets the benchmark before u decide if your business model is viable.



dollar and scents is great because of their decent prices and availability of tester bottles.

jasina's selection can be exotic. les parfum's selection is decent too. their prices are decent too.



then there are individual sellers on carousell which i do follow and time to time sell gems for decent prices. like there's YSL rive gauche tin can selling at SGD40 right now and its seriously tempting me.

What's the difference between tester set and normal one?

Sent from the milky way using GAGT

Tester = non retail packaging. For use by sellers to let customers try perfume. However, it is not against the law for sellers to sell them. A good bargain. Can be very much cheaper than original priced fragrance.

For example, some bottles will have a printed text on them (TESTER, NOT FOR RESALE). Some, like issey miyake pour homme, will come with no cap.
